Sunshine Week 2025: Celebrating the Freedom of Information Act

JACKSN, Tenn. — It’s Sunshine Week in the United States, which notes the importance of an open government and promotes the need for American’s access to public records.

Journalists around the country celebrate the Freedom of Information Act during this time. The act is an extremely important federal law which allows the public to see how our government works.

Federal agencies must disclose any information requested under the Freedom of Information Act unless categorized under one of nine exemptions.

“Let your representatives work, whether it’s your city council, your state, or your federal representatives, know that you care about open records and the Freedom of Information Act and you think we need to have the right to see how our government’s working,” said Lloyd Chapman, head of the American Business League.

For more than 30 years, Lloyd Chapman has worked to protect the interests of our nation’s 27 million small businesses.

He has done so by challenging the federal government to open up to the American public.
